Mayor, Sir A D Dawnay, and Mayoress of Wandsworth and Lady [Heusley] at tea party in garden with VADs and patients

Description
Black and white photograph dated 20 August 1917 showing patients and guests sitting at tables. Three VADs, Mrs Booty the Commandant of London/246, Mrs Childe the Commandant of London/266 and Maud Brisley the secretary of Wandsworth Division are standing at the rear of the picture. Mary, Mrs Jellicoe's granddaughter, is standing to the right of the picture holding a plate of cake slices. The VADs and Commandants are wearing indoor uniform. Two pairs of crutches are lying on the ground at the centre-front of the picture.
